  • 6'' PP black wafer carrier,25 slots
    6'' PP black wafer carrier,25 slots
    1. ESD-Safe MaterialMade from anti-static polypropylene with controlled surface resistivity, effectively preventing electrostatic discharge and protecting sensitive wafers during handling. 2. 25-Slot Precision DesignStandard 25-slot structure ensures consistent wafer spacing and stable positioning, reducing wafer contact, scratches, and edge damage. 3. Cleanroom CompatibilityLow particle generation, low outgassing, and excellent chemical compatibility make it ideal for semiconductor cleanroom processes such as wet cleaning, rinsing, and drying. 4. Excellent Mechanical StabilityReinforced structure prevents deformation during handling, transport, and spin processes, ensuring reliable wafer alignment. 5. Optimized Open StructureOpen sidewalls and bottom drainage design enhance liquid flow and drying efficiency during wet processing. 6. Automation CompatibilityDesigned to meet standard cassette dimensions, compatible with automated wafer handling systems and equipment.

  • PTFE square silicon wafer box,25*25*3mm
    PTFE square silicon wafer box,25*25*3mm
    Ultra-High Purity PTFE Material:Prevents metal ion leaching and particle contamination, suitable for cleanroom and semiconductor-grade applications. Excellent Chemical Resistance:Compatible with strong acids (HF, HNO₃, HCl) and aggressive reagents used in wafer processing. Thermal Stability:Withstands temperatures from -200°C to +260°C without deformation. Precision Fit Design:Tailored internal dimensions ensure secure placement of 25×25×3 mm wafers, minimizing movement and damage. Smooth, Non-Stick Surface:Reduces particle adhesion and facilitates easy cleaning.

  • 4'' PTFE single process wafer carrier
    4'' PTFE single process wafer carrier
    Vertical Integrated Handle: Features a robust, upright PTFE handle for safe, manual immersion and retrieval from deep chemical baths. Precision-Slot Base: Designed with CNC-machined grooves or a perforated circular platform  to hold wafers securely with minimal surface contact. Maximum Chemical Circulation: The open-frame and multi-hole base design ensures rapid etchant flow and thorough rinsing of the substrate. 100% High-Purity PTFE: Offers total immunity to aggressive semiconductor chemicals including HF, BOE, and hot H3PO4. Bespoke Geometry: Fully customizable base diameters, slot widths and quantities, and handle lengths to accommodate specific wafer sizes or tank depths.
